Pace University Rankings
Pace University’s QS ranking indicates its outstanding academic reputation both nationally and internationally. Pace’s Master of Marketing program is placed 40th in the world in the QS World University Rankings by Subject 2025, proving its proficiency in business education.
Pace University’s reputation is further cemented by its ranking of 266th among National Universities in the 2025 edition of U.S. News & World Report’s Best Colleges. The fact that Harvard University’s Opportunity Insights ranked Pace as the best private four-year university in the country for upward economic mobility has further enhanced the school’s standing.
Pace University Rankings
Ranking Source | Category | Rank |
---|---|---|
QS World University Rankings (2025) | Master's in Marketing | 40th |
U.S. News & World Report (2025) | National Universities | 266th |
Harvard University's Opportunity Insights | Upward Economic Mobility (Private Colleges) | 1st |
Forbes (2025) | America's Top Colleges | 345th |
QS World University Rankings (2025) | Master's in Management | 68th |
U.S. News & World Report (2025) | Best Online Bachelor's Programs | 67th |

Pace University Tuition Fees
Prospective students must be aware of Pace University’s tuition costs. The anticipated annual cost for undergraduate students at the Westchester campus is roughly $75,254, while the total cost for the NYC campus is over $80,814 per year. Housing, food, books, transportation, tuition, regular fees, and personal expenses are all included in these prices. The estimated annual expenses for full-time undergraduate students in the 2025–2026 school year are broken down below.
Cost of Attendance for Pace University
Expense Category | Approximate Cost |
---|---|
Tuition | $51,382 |
Standard Fees | $1,908 |
Housing & Food | $23,800 (NYC Campus) and $19,240 (Westchester Campus) |
Books | $1,000 |
Personal Expenses | $1,654 |
Transportation | $1,070 |
Total Estimated Cost (NYC Campus) | $80,814 |
Total Estimated Cost (Westchester Campus) | $75,254 |

Pace University Scholarships
A variety of scholarships are available from Pace University to assist students in covering the expenses of their education. Undergraduate and graduate students can receive financial aid through these merit-based, need-based, and donor-funded scholarships. Some give completely funded scholarships based on financial need, leadership, or academic excellence, while others just pay a portion of tuition. An outline of Pace University’s noteworthy scholarship opportunities can be found below.
Pace University Scholarships
Scholarship Name | Eligibility Criteria | Award Details |
---|---|---|
Pace Merit Scholarships | Transfer students and first-year students with excellent academic records | Partial to full tuition coverage |
Pforzheimer Honors College Scholarships | Honors College students demonstrating academic excellence | Varies |
Pace Endowed Scholarships | Undergraduate, graduate students meeting criteria set by donors | Varies |
Trustee Recognition Award | High-achieving first-year students | Up to $5,000 per year |
Seidenberg Scholars Program | Students pursuing Computer Science and related STEM fields | Full tuition coverage |
Pace Opportunity Scholarship | Financially needy students from underprivileged backgrounds | Varies |
Pace Performing Arts Scholarships | Students that are accepted into performing arts programs are chosen based on their audition performance and talent. | Varies |

Admission Process for Bachelor’s Degrees
- Select the Method of Application: You can apply through one of three convenient options: the Coalition App, the Common App, or directly via Pace University’s own online application platform.
- Pay Application cost: After filling out the application, you must pay a $50 non-refundable application cost.
- Present Official Transcripts: Send in official transcripts from high school or other comparable coursework.
- Standardized Test Results: Although Pace University does not require tests, candidates may choose to include their SAT or ACT results if they feel it will improve their application.
- Recommendation Letters: Include two letters of recommendation from counselors or instructors.
- Essay or Personal Statement: Write an essay or personal statement in accordance with your course requirements.
Admission Process for Master’s Degrees
- Fill out the application: Use the Pace Graduate Application Portal to submit an online application.
- Pay Application charge: There is a $70 non-refundable application charge.
- Send in Official Transcripts: Send in transcripts from every institution or university you have ever attended.
- Letters of Recommendation: Although some programs may have varying criteria, two letters of recommendation are normally needed.
- Personal Statement: Compose a statement detailing your objectives, background, and motivations for enrolling in the program.
- Curriculum Vitae or Resume: Send in a CV or resume that highlights your academic and professional background.
- Standardized Test Results: Applicants may be required to submit their GRE, GMAT, or other test results, depending on the program.
- English Proficiency: Non-native English speakers must provide proof of language proficiency through standardized exams such as the TOEFL, IELTS, or Duolingo English Test, which assess their ability to communicate effectively in academic settings.
- Program-Specific Requirements: As part of the admissions process, some programs demand portfolios, interviews, or auditions.

Eligibility Criteria for Bachelor’s Degrees
- Educational Qualification: A high school diploma or its equivalent (GED) from an approved institution is a requirement for admission.
- GPA Requirement: Although Pace University uses a comprehensive admissions procedure, it is advised to have a competitive GPA, usually 3.0 or above on a 4.0 scale.
- Standardized Test Results: Pace is test-optional, which means that while SAT or ACT results are not necessary, they can be included to support an application.
- English Language Proficiency: If English is not their first language, international students must prove their proficiency with the TOEFL (minimum 80), IELTS (minimum 6.5), or Duolingo (minute 115).
- Program-Specific Requirements: Certain disciplines, including nursing and the performing arts, could have required courses, interviews, or auditions.
Eligibility Criteria for Master’s Degrees
- Educational Requirement: An accredited undergraduate qualification from a recognized institution is a fundamental prerequisite.
- GPA Requirement: While various programs may have varying requirements, a minimum undergraduate GPA of 3.0 is preferred.
- Standardized Test Results: While some institutions have eliminated the GRE and GMAT requirements, others still demand them.
- English Language Proficiency: Foreign students are required to submit their TOEFL (minimum score of 88), IELTS (minimum score of 7.0), or Duolingo (minimum score of 120) results.
- Work Experience (For Some Programs): Relevant working experience may be required for executive programs, MBA programs, and some specialized master’s degrees.

Pace University Placements
With 94% of bachelor’s degree graduates and 97% of master’s degree graduates finding work, continuing their education, or serving within six months of graduation, Pace University boasts an outstanding placement record. Students can secure positions with prestigious organizations like as Goldman Sachs, NBCUniversal, JPMorgan Chase, Deloitte, and the United Nations because of the university’s career-focused curricula, strong industry connections, and robust internship opportunities. Students who participate in Pace’s co-op and internship programs acquire practical experience that helps them succeed in their jobs.
Placement Statistics of Pace University
Criteria | Data |
---|---|
Overall Placement Rate | 94% (Bachelor’s), 97% (Master’s) |
Average Salary | USD 50,000 - USD 100,000+ |
Highest Recruiting Industries | Finance, Technology, Media, Healthcare, Consulting |
Total Employers | 1,000+ employers, including Goldman Sachs, NBCUniversal, Deloitte and more |
Pace University Notable Alumni
Pace University has a long history of turning out successful graduates in a variety of fields, such as technology, media, entertainment, and business. Among the notable alumni are Michelle Borth, the actress from Hawaii Five-0; Ivan Seidenberg, the former CEO of Verizon Communications; and James Lipton, the creator and host of Inside the Actors Studio. Business titans like Aileen Quinn, who is best recognized for her part in Annie, and Dominic Carter, a renowned political writer, have also been cultivated by the university. Ten of Pace University’s most illustrious graduates who have had a significant influence on their fields are listed below:
- James Lipton (Class of 1951): Known for founding and hosting Inside the Actors Studio, Lipton was a fine arts student with a flair for performance and in-depth interviews.
- Ralph M. Stein (Class of 1972): A legal pioneer who co-founded Pace Law School, specializing in law and shaping future legal minds.
- Ivan G. Seidenberg (Class of 1972): A business administration graduate who went on to become the powerhouse behind Verizon Communications as its former CEO.
- Malachy E. Mannion (Class of 1979): Political science alumnus who now serves as a U.S. District Judge in Pennsylvania’s Middle District.
- Philip Foglia (Class of 1980): A well-known supporter of Italian American civil rights, a prosecutor, and a law graduate.
- George Oros (Class of 1982): A legal and political force, formerly in the Westchester County Legislature and later Chief of Staff to the County Executive
- Aileen Quinn (Class of 1984): Best recognized for starring in Annie, Quinn studied communication at Pace before her rise in the acting world.
- Dominic Carter (Class of 1985): A journalism major who carved out a high-profile career as a television personality and respected political journalist.
- Aravella Simotas (Class of 2002): A legal mind and public servant, representing her community in the New York State Assembly.
- Kieran Lalor (Class of 2007): Law student turned lawmaker, serving in the New York State Assembly.
